首頁  >  文章  >  偽類和偽元素有什麼差別

偽類和偽元素有什麼差別

尊渡假赌尊渡假赌尊渡假赌
尊渡假赌尊渡假赌尊渡假赌原創
2023-12-05 11:24:291939瀏覽

偽類與偽元素的差別在於:1、偽類是用來為某些元素添加一些特殊的效果,而偽元素則是用來在某些元素的前面或後面添加一些內容或樣式;2、偽類通常用單冒號“:”來表示,而偽元素通常用雙冒號“::”來表示。

偽類和偽元素有什麼差別

本教學作業系統:Windows 10系統、Dell G3電腦。

偽類別(Pseudo-classes)和偽元素(Pseudo-elements)是兩種不同的CSS選擇器,雖然它們的名稱相似,但它們的作用和使用方式有所不同。

偽類別是用來為某些元素添加一些特殊的效果,例如當使用者滑鼠懸停在連結上時改變連結的顏色、當元素被點擊時改變元素的背景色等。偽類通常用單冒號(:)來表示,例如:hover、:active等。

偽元素則是用來在某些元素的前面或後面添加一些內容或樣式,例如在元素前面添加一個小圖示、在元素後面添加一些文字等。偽元素通常用雙冒號(::)來表示,例如::before、::after等。

因此,偽類和偽元素的主要區別在於,偽類用於添加一些特殊的效果,而偽元素用於添加一些內容或樣式。另外,偽類別是基於元素的狀態來匹配的,而偽元素則是基於元素的位置來建立的。

總之,偽類和偽元素都是非常有用的CSS選擇器,它們可以幫助開發者實現一些特殊的效果和佈局,讓網頁更加豐富和多樣化。

以上是偽類和偽元素有什麼差別的詳細內容。更多資訊請關注PHP中文網其他相關文章!

陳述:
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n